PARKER, Colo. - Rezul -- FasterCapital announced it has selected FuelDash to join EquityPilot, supporting the Colorado startup as it prepares to launch on-demand residential and business fuel delivery services. FasterCapital will work with FuelDash to refine go-to-market execution, regulatory readiness, and technology implementation.

Why It Matters?
Consumers and small businesses increasingly expect on-demand services that remove friction from everyday tasks. FuelDash aims to address a specific and underserved gap in the market: convenient, safe, secure and efficient on-site fuel delivery for households, hospitality properties and small businesses throughout Colorado. The service mainly targets busy families, work-at-home professionals, and small businesses with service vehicles that require fuel other than (but including) diesel.

What FuelDash Delivers?
FuelDash offers a B2B and B2C model for its on-demand fuel delivery, supported by a native mobile app suite with automated routing, scheduling, and photo-verified delivery completion. Key elements include: 1) On-demand residential fuel delivery and subscription memberships 2) Non-contractual business fueling delivered to job sites, service lots, and fleet locations 3) Proprietary mobile apps for consumers, drivers, and admins with integrated pricing, service automation, and verification tools.

Why Now?
Market timing is ideal. Residential fuel delivery remains largely undeveloped in Colorado. Shifts in consumer behavior (post-pandemic) toward on-demand services, combined with operational improvements in mobile fuel handling and app-driven logistics, create a timely opening for a safety-focused entry.

Program Plan
- Review and prioritize operational checklists and regulatory permits
- Validate driver and equipment workflows and safety protocols
- Iterate on consumer and driver app features to improve booking, routing, and verification
- Prepare investor materials and milestone-based fundraising readiness documents

Upcoming Milestones
FuelDash plans to finalize operational processes, complete initial app refinements, and commence pilot deliveries with targeted residential and business customers. The company intends to use investor support to establish its first Fuel Hub and begin localized market rollout.

About FuelDash
FuelDash is a Colorado-based startup providing on-demand fuel delivery for residential, hospitality, and business customers. FuelDash emphasizes convenience, safety, security, efficiency, and an AI-enabled mobile app suite to streamline deliveries, automate processes, and provide photo-verification for its customers and drivers.
